Browse Source

暗黑模式 适配搜索框组件bordercolor

glglove 2 days ago
parent
commit
6a00f8d0a3

+ 1 - 0
app/android/app/build.gradle

@@ -65,6 +65,7 @@ android {
             abiFilters 'armeabi-v7a', 'arm64-v8a'
 //            abiFilters 'armeabi-v7a'
 //            abiFilters 'arm64-v8a'
+//            abiFilters 'x86_64'
         }
 
         manifestPlaceholders = [

+ 1 - 1
packages/cpt_community/lib/modules/community/community_page.dart

@@ -275,7 +275,7 @@ class CommunityPage extends HookConsumerWidget with WidgetsBindingObserver {
        }
        return Container(
         width: double.infinity,
-        color: DarkThemeUtil.multiColors(context, ColorUtils.string2Color('#F2F3F6'), darkColor: Colors.white60),
+        color: DarkThemeUtil.multiColors(context, ColorUtils.string2Color('#F2F3F6'), darkColor: Colors.white30),
         child: Center(
           child: NewsfeedTabs(
             key: UniqueKey(),

+ 2 - 1
packages/cs_widgets/lib/search_app_bar.dart

@@ -4,6 +4,7 @@ import 'package:flutter/material.dart';
 import 'package:flutter_keyboard_visibility/flutter_keyboard_visibility.dart';
 import 'package:cs_resources/generated/assets.dart';
 import 'package:widgets/ext/ex_widget.dart';
+import 'package:widgets/utils/dark_theme_util.dart';
 import '../utils/dark_theme_util.dart';
 import 'my_load_image.dart';
 import 'package:cs_resources/constants/color_constants.dart';
@@ -122,7 +123,7 @@ class _SearchAppBarState extends State<SearchAppBar> {
         color: Colors.transparent,
         borderRadius: BorderRadius.circular(widget.searchBarBorderRadius), // 设置圆角
         border: widget.searchBarBorder ?? Border.all(
-          color: widget.searchBarBorderColor ?? context.appColors.searchFiledBorder, // 边框颜色
+          color: widget.searchBarBorderColor ?? DarkThemeUtil.multiColors(context, context.appColors.searchFiledBorder,darkColor: Colors.white12)??context.appColors.searchFiledBorder, // 边框颜色
           width: 1.0, // 边框宽度
         ),
       ),